Our story
Atombio was founded by scientists and engineers who believed the next leap in therapeutics, diagnostics, and bioengineering would come from learning to program nucleic acids the same way we learned to program software — controllably, efficiently, and at the level of individual molecules.
Today, the team builds AI models that read, write, and optimize RNA and DNA sequences across modalities. Our research powers three products — mRNA design via mRNAutilus, aptamer discovery via AptaBLE, and programmable delivery via AptLNP — all accessible through our no-code AutoNA platform.
We work with research groups, biotechs, and translational programs that want a faster path from target to functional sequence.
